Not necessarily. We all have opinions about potential relationships between others, even in our own world. In high school, my brother's wife used to date a worthless jackass who was totally incapable of empathy. Even if nobody wanted to straight up tell her he was jackass in fear of upsetting her, some of us would think, "Why the hell is she with him? Wouldn't she be much better off with *insert nicer guy here*?" Nobody really anticipated seeing her in wedlock with my own brother, but it happened for the best. They gave me a niece to send 4de pony plushes to every Christmas, and for that I'm grateful.

 

So I don't believe it's out of the question for some people to think that way about the ponies if they'd met them in real life. Just as people like to gossip over celebrities and debate who they should have a relationship with, it could happen with any pony you could name. I don't see fans of Appledash or Twidash choosing not to support them just because they would know them personally. They'd just keep doing it in secret, which of course gets shot to hell for the subject of this thread.
